Overview
Franciscan Villa is a large-scale senior living facility situated on a picturesque 47-acre campus in Broken Arrow, Oklahoma. The facility offers a continuum of care services, catering to various levels of senior living needs.
Services Offered
Franciscan Villa provides a comprehensive range of care options:
- Assisted Living: 24-hour personalized assistance while promoting independence.
- Long-Term Care: Comprehensive ongoing support for residents requiring continuous care.
- Post-Acute Care/Rapid Recovery: Specialized rehabilitation services for those recovering from surgery or illness.

Pricing Information
Franciscan Villa offers a tiered pricing structure to accommodate various care needs:
Room Type | Monthly Cost Range |
---|---|
Studio Apartments | $2,275 – $5,400 |
One-Bedroom Units | $2,675 – $4,200 |
Two-Bedroom Units | $3,150 – $5,400 |
These prices are generally competitive within the local market:
- Studio and one-bedroom rates are below the county averages of $3,593 and $3,600 respectively.
- Two-bedroom rates are slightly higher than the county average of $4,169.

Management and Staff Quality
The management and staff at Franciscan Villa have received mixed reviews:
- Positive feedback on staff attentiveness and care
- Recognition for individual staff members (e.g., Gibbs Kennedy’s national award)
- Concerns about staffing levels and response times during peak hours
The facility maintains a staff-to-resident ratio that allows for 4 hours and 53 minutes of daily nurse staffing per resident, which is higher than both state and national averages.
